Clearco is the capital partner that thinks like a founder. We provide fast, flexible, and founder-first funding designed to scale with momentum. With over $3 billion deployed to 10,000+ brands, our performance-driven model delivers competitive terms, capped weekly repayments, and access to capital in as little as 24 hours. There’s no dilution, no personal guarantees, and no friction. Partnerships drive how we scale.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in partnerships, channel alliances, or strategic business development within e-commerce or fintech.
  • Proven track record of sourcing, closing, and operating partnerships end-to-end.
  • Direct, intentional communication skills with experience managing remote workflows out in the open.
  • Analytical discipline with experience using Salesforce or similar CRMs to manage pipeline data.
  • An entrepreneurial spirit, with a preference for small-team environments where you manage your own output.

Responsibilities

  • Identify, engage, and recruit new e-commerce ecosystem partners aligned to Clearco’s growth strategy.
  • Run partner discovery, qualification, and prioritization across inbound and outbound channels.
  • Negotiate partner agreements, commercial terms, incentives, and joint go-to-market commitments.
  • Onboard and operationalize each partnership through enablement, structured processes, and clear launch plans.
  • Own partner relationships and drive regular performance reviews focused on targets, impact, and revenue goals.
  • Create and execute partner plans that yield measurable pipeline and revenue contribution.
  • Manage smooth lead routing and feedback loops with the Account Executive team to ensure post-handoff follow-through.
  • Define and track partner KPIs, including pipeline, conversion rates, and lead quality.
  • Own data hygiene and pipeline forecasting within Salesforce.
  • Conduct ROI analysis on partner initiatives to optimize performance and incentives.
  • Partner with Sales, Marketing, Finance, and Product to build repeatable, friction-free partner workflows.
